It&#8217;s a legal agreement where you pay a set amount as a guarantee that you will attend all court hearings. Failing to appear in court can lead to forfeiture of the bail amount and additional legal troubles.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Understanding the terms and conditions of your bail is crucial. Violating any of the conditions, such as traveling without permission or <a href=\"https:\/\/www.woodsbailbonds.com\/blog\/what-happens-if-i-fail-to-appear-for-court-in-indianapolis\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">missing a court date<\/a>, can lead to immediate arrest. Work closely with your bail bondsman to ensure you are clear on all requirements.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-heading\">The Charges Against You<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Knowing the charges you face helps in building a strong defense. This includes any paperwork related to your bail, court notices, and evidence that may support your case. Organizing these documents in a systematic manner helps in presenting a coherent defense.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In addition to legal documents, gather personal records that might be relevant. These could include employment records, character references, and medical records if applicable. The more comprehensive your documentation, the better equipped you&#8217;ll be to handle your case.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-heading\">Evidence Collection<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Evidence is the backbone of any defense strategy. Collecting witness statements, photos, videos, and other relevant materials can strengthen your case significantly. Consult your attorney to understand what types of evidence would be most beneficial.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Work with a professional investigator if needed. Sometimes, neutral third parties can uncover evidence that you may have overlooked. They can also verify the authenticity of the evidence, making it more credible in court.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"has-large-font-size wp-block-heading\">Navigating the Legal Process After Getting Bailed Out of Jail<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-heading\">Understanding Court Procedures<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Court procedures can be intricate and daunting. Open and honest communication with them is key. Share all relevant information, even if you think it might be detrimental. They need the full picture to build the best defense.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Schedule regular meetings or calls to stay updated on your case&#8217;s progress. Prepare questions in advance to make the most of these interactions. Remember,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.woodsbailbonds.com\/blog\/do-i-need-to-hire-a-lawyer-to-get-out-of-jail\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">your attorney is there to help you<\/a>, so make sure to utilize their expertise fully.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"has-large-font-size wp-block-heading\">How to Personally Prepare Yourself for Court<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-heading\">Mental and Emotional Readiness<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>The emotional toll of preparing for court can be significant. Dressing appropriately shows respect for the judicial process and can positively influence the court&#8217;s perception of you. Opt for conservative and professional attire. In addition to dressing well, ensure your behavior in court is respectful and composed. Address the judge and court personnel politely and follow courtroom protocols diligently.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"has-large-font-size wp-block-heading\">The Importance of Support Systems<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"has-medium-font-size wp-block-heading\">Family and Friends<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Having a strong support system can make a significant difference.
